Night-shift staff: Floor 4 of the Tellhaven Building opens this week. After 21:00, access is via the rear stairwell only; the lifts are locked out overnight during the settling period. Complete a walk-through of the new floor once per shift and log it. The stairwell keypad accepts the code below.

badge for yahop-fawep: bdg-XBKXI-68071

## SQL Linting — Quick Intro

Welcome! Every `.sql` file in the Brambleworks repo goes through sqlgate on commit. It blocks string-concatenated queries, missing parameter bindings, and GRANTs outside migration files. Rules live in `lint/sqlgate.toml`; exceptions need a signed-off annotation. If a rule seems to flag something security-relevant incorrectly, flag it to the data safety crew.

billing contact of hadug-kafop = prawyn@qorvelsys.internal

Welcome to the Tidybin team! Quick note on the data-retention sweeper: it prunes expired customer records nightly, and sometimes support needs to pause it when a deletion dispute comes in. Pausing requires the sweeper's emergency console on the Ashgrove host. You'll be asked to authenticate there — no personal logins, just the shared recovery passphrase, which you'll find right below.

vault phrase of bawip-bafog = ulawyn-druax